Security update rated critical for Microsoft Office Word

Microsoft has released updates that target the segment of users of Office for Mac in order to address a security issue that could be exploited in case of using malevolently created Word file. The Microsoft updates for Office 2008 for Mac 12.1.9. provide security through that that contain the possibilities of fixing the vulnerabilities that might be in the system and therefore at handy to any attacker.

In the security bulletin of Microsoft MS09-027 are issued the vulnerable points in MS Office Word, points that could allow remote code execution.

ms-officeTwo reported vulnerabilities are the breaches through which an attacker could take control over an affected system (he could then install programs, change or delete data, create new accounts with full ‘entitled’ rights).

This security update rated critical for Microsoft Office Word not only the 2000 edition but also for the other supported editions – 2002, 2003, 2007, 2004 for Mac, and MS Office 2008 for Mac. The update consists in modifying the way in which Word opens and analyses the files.

The Office 2004 for Mac 11.5. update and Open XML File Format Converter for Mac 1.0.3 are created with new changes that are meant to improve security. These changes fix the vulnerabilities that an attacker might use in order to overwrite the content of a computer’s memory through the use of a malicious code.

It is recommended to the customers to immediate apply for the update and converter. In the Microsoft Knowledge Base Article 969514 is described the currently known issues that customers may encounter while installing the security update. This article contains also recommended solutions for these issues and links to further articles.
